Campus Identity
Louisiana Christian University is a small private nonprofit university in Pineville, LA. Approximately 672 students are enrolled. Admissions are accessible with a 77% acceptance rate. CollegeCove's campus safety score is 80/100 (Pretty Safe), based on U.S. Department of Education Clery Act data.

Cost Breakdown
Annual costs for the 2023–24 academic year. Source: IPEDS/NCES 2024.
| Cost Item | Annual Cost |
|---|---|
| Tuition | $17,850 |
| Fees | $100 |
| Room & Board | $8,500 |
| Total Estimated Cost | $26,450 |
These are sticker prices. Your actual cost may be much lower with financial aid.

Where is Louisiana Christian University located?
Louisiana Christian University is located in Pineville, LA. The main campus address is 1140 College Dr, Pineville, LA. It is a private institution offering 4-year degree programs.
What is the acceptance rate at Louisiana Christian University?
Louisiana Christian University has an acceptance rate of 77%, making it accessible. Out of 548 applicants, 423 were admitted in the most recent year. 672 students enrolled.

What is the application fee for Louisiana Christian University?
The undergraduate application fee at Louisiana Christian University is $25. Check the admissions website for fee waiver eligibility.
